Introduction to the Maha Kumbh and Its Cultural Significance

The Maha Kumbh Mela, regarded as one of the largest religious gatherings in the world, holds profound historical and cultural significance in India. This extraordinary event occurs every twelve years at four rotating locations—Haridwar, Allahabad, Nashik, and Ujjain—each associated with the Hindu faith. The festival has roots that date back centuries, with the first recorded mention in ancient texts, signifying its longstanding importance in societal and spiritual practices. Devotees from diverse regions participate in this grand event, emphasizing unity and reverence among millions of individuals committed to Hindu beliefs.

At the heart of the Maha Kumbh Mela is a belief in the purifying power of sacred waters. During this time, millions of pilgrims gather to perform auspicious rituals, take holy dips, and seek blessings from spiritual leaders. The massive influx of individuals transforms these locations into vibrant arenas filled with both festivity and devotion. This grand congregation serves as a testament to the resilient faith of Hindu traditions and the enduring appeal of pilgrimage in a rapidly modernizing world. The event not only fosters spirituality but also promotes cultural exchange and community participation spanning generations.

New Delhi, On 2 September 2025, the Delhi High Court denies bail to nine accused in the 2020 Northeast Delhi riots* “larger conspiracy” case under the stringent UAPA (Unlawful Activities Prevention Act).

A bench led by Justices Navin Chawla and Shalinder Kaur delivered the verdict, summarily stating, “All appeals are dismissed”. A separate bench headed by Justices Subramonium Prasad and Harish Vaidyanathan Shankar likewise denied bail to another accused, Tasleem Ahmed.

Advertisement

There is no detailed written order yet; only the bench’s pronouncement and a verdict awaited in print.

Who Were Denied Bail?

The accused whose bail petitions were rejected include:

  • Umar Khalid
  • Sharjeel Imam
  • Gulfisha Fatima
  • Khalid Saifi (United Against Hate founder)
  • Athar Khan
  • Mohd Saleem Khan
  • Shifa-ur-Rehman
  • Meeran Haider
  • Shadab Ahmed

Additionally, bail was denied to Tasleem Ahmed by the separate bench.

Court’s Reasoning and UAPA Factor

The Delhi High Court denies bail based on several pivotal legal refusals:

Advertisement
  • UAPA’s stringent nature: The court noted there was no provision for bail under UAPA, emphasizing the rigorousness of anti-terror laws.
  • Seriousness of charges: Described as premeditated and orchestrated conspiracy, not spontaneous violence, thus justifying continued custody.
  • Safety and public order concerns: Solicitor General argued that releasing accused could undermine national sovereignty and public harmony.

Defense Arguments & Trial Delays

The defense raised multiple critical points:

  1. Prolonged incarceration without trial: Many accused have been in custody for over five years, with charges yet to be framed. They argued this violated due process and justice.
  2. Parity with co-accused: They cited the 2021 HC bail granted to Natasha Narwal, Devangana Kalita, and Asif Iqbal Tanha, arguing for equal treatment.
  3. Lack of incriminating evidence: Umar Khalid’s lawyer contended mere WhatsApp group membership cannot constitute criminal intent; no weapons were found, and his speeches were peaceful.
  4. Witness credibility questioned: Defense challenged anonymity and reliability of prosecution’s witnesses.

Prosecution’s Allegations of Conspiracy

Solicitor General Tushar Mehta, representing Delhi Police, firmly opposed bail:

  • Characterized the 2020 riots as a well-orchestrated conspiracy aimed at dividing India along religious lines and tarnishing its global image, notably tied to then-US President Donald Trump’s visit schedule.
  • Emphasized that extended detention does not automatically warrant bail, especially in cases threatening national security.
  • Highlighted that motivating violence via WhatsApp, covert meetings, and aggressive speeches showed intent to incite communal unrest.

Comparisons and Legal Precedents

To understand the precedent behind such decisions:

  • The Supreme Court of India has held that UAPA cases allow for stringent bail standards, requiring prima facie evidence of innocence.
  • The Rajasthan HC previously granted bail on prolonged trial grounds, but the Delhi HC’s current verdict underscores differing interpretations in terrorism-linked cases.
  • Awaiting Written Order: A detailed judicial order is pending, illuminating the court’s rationale, especially on UAPA interpretation and evidence credibility.
  • Speedy Trial Demand: Defense continues to press for expedited trial, citing over 1,000 witnesses and severe delays.

Early Life & Path to Stardom

Paresh Rawal was born on 30 May 1955 in Mumbai into a Gujarati family. He graduated from Narsee Monjee College of Commerce & Economics and began his acting journey on stage in 1972, performing hundreds of plays both in India and abroad.
Rawal made his film debut in 1985 with a supporting role in Arjun. His breakout came in Naam (1986) with a compelling negative role that launched a career spanning over 240 films across multiple Indian languages.

Advertisement

Major Achievements & Prestigious Awards

  • National Film Award (Best Supporting Actor, 1994): Honored for powerful performances in Woh Chokri and Sir.
  • Filmfare Awards:
    • Best Performance in a Negative Role for Sir.
    • Best Comedian for Hera Pheri (2000) and Awara Paagal Deewana (2002).
  • Padma Shri (2014): Awarded the fourth–highest civilian honor by the Government of India.
  • Other accolades include Sardar Patel International Award (2006), P. L. Deshpande Award, Dinnanath Mangeshkar Award, and honorary Doctor of Letters (D.Litt.) from Veer Narmad South Gujarat University.

Iconic & Versatile Film Roles

Biographical Brilliance- Sardar

Rawal’s portrayal of Vallabhbhai Patel in Ketan Mehta’s Sardar won him critical acclaim and international recognition.

Comedy Maestro-Hera Pheri & Baburao

His role as Baburao Ganpatrao Apte in Hera Pheri (2000) became a cultural landmark. The character is widely regarded as one of Bollywood’s most memorable comedic creations—often quoted, meme’d, and imitated.

Advertisement

Range Beyond Comedy

  • OMG! Oh My God! (2012): Played an atheist banker, earning praise for blending humor with social commentary.
  • Tamannah (1996): Portrayed a transgender individual with sensitivity and nuance.
  • No Smoking: A dark antagonist with a haunting presence and minimal dialogue.
    Other notable roles include appearances in Oye Lucky! Lucky Oye!, Aankhen, Mohra, Sanju, and Uri: The Surgical Strike.

Theatre Roots & Global Reach

Having performed over 150 plays and 7,000 shows in multiple countries, Rawal’s stage pedigree remains unmatched.

Political & Cultural Contributions

Rawal extended his influence beyond cinema. In 2014, he was elected Member of Parliament from Ahmedabad East as a BJP candidate, actively contributing to committees on Information Technology and Communications.
He also served as Chairperson of the National School of Drama, appointed by the President, bringing his theatrical experience to one of India’s premier institutions.

Don’t Choose the Wrong ITR Form

Filing under an ineligible form like ITR-1 when you have capital gains, foreign assets, or multiple employers can render your return defective. For instance, you must use ITR-2 if long-term capital gains exceed ₹1.25 lakh or you hold overseas accounts.

Advertisement

Always Verify AIS, Form 26AS & TIS

Verify your income and TDS against AIS, Form 26AS, and Taxpayer Information Summary (TIS). Mismatches are a leading cause of notices, delays, or penalties.

Declare Every Income Source—Even Exempt Ones

Include interest income from savings/fixed deposits, rental income, dividends, and exempt income like PPF interest. Even if exempt, failing to declare these can invalidate your return.

Avoid Incorrect HRA or Capital Gains Claims

Incorrect HRA claims—such as missing landlord PAN or wrong rent details—can trigger scrutiny. Also, capital gains tax slabs changed post-July 23, 2024; filing errors here are common among investors.

Advertisement

Be Wary of Fraudulent or Unsupported Deductions

Claiming deductions under Sections 80C, 80D, 80U without proper documentation is risky. AI-driven systems now flag false or exaggerated claims more easily, resulting in notices or refunds blocked.

Disclose Foreign Assets & Profession-Specific Income Codes

Taxpayers must disclose foreign assets—even if penalties are reduced for assets valued under ₹20 lakh—reporting remains compulsory. Influencers, F&O traders, and gig workers now need to use specified profession codes in ITR-3/ITR-4 (e.g., code 16021 for influencers).

E-Verify Your Return on Time

Filing alone isn’t enough. You must verify (via Aadhaar OTP, net banking, EVC, or ITR-V via post) within 30 days—without it, the return is considered unfiled.

Advertisement

For Excel-Based Filers- Use Pre-filled JSON

ITR-2/3 Excel utilities often glitch. Download the pre-filled JSON from the e-filing portal, activate macros, and validate each schedule. Keep backups to avoid data loss.

Fix Stock & Mutual Fund AIS Mismatches Early

Taxpayers with stock or mutual fund investments face AIS mismatches—like zero purchase cost for old holdings, duplicated entries, or inflated gains. Cross-check with demat or broker records and use the portal’s feedback tool to correct errors.
